PNB sets up ATM in Birla Mandir
New Delhi, Mar 12 (UNI) To cater to the larger number of devotees who throng the Birla Mandir, in the heart of the city, the Punjab National Bank (PNB) today launched the Offsite ATM facility in the premises of the temple.
The ATM was inaugurated by PNB CMD H C Gupta.
On the occasion, trustee of Birla Mandir and renowned industrialist, Sidharth Birla was present.
Mr Gupta said, the bank was serving its customers through its 178 branches spread through out Delhi besides 46 branches in Faridabad, Gurgaon and Noida.
All these branches are equipped with ''Any time any where banking faccility.'' The grand temple, popularly known as Lakshmi Narayan Mandir, is one of the older places of worship.
